External Email - Use Caution Hello Elizabeth, I don’t see anything wrong with how the 6.0..4/bin/bet2 binary is built.
It would be interesting to see if the output is different with an older fsl version like 5.0.7. In a new/different terminal window you could setup your environment with 5.0.7 and then try again, $ setenv FSLDIR /usr/pubsw/packages/fsl/5.0.7$ setenv FSL_DIR "$FSLDIR" .. . . then source freesurfer setup or run . . . $ source $FSLDIR/etc/fslconf/fsl.csh - R.
